About SmartWool PhD HyFi Hoodie Sweatshirt - Merino Wool, Full Zip (For Women)
Closeouts. SmartWool's PhD HyFi hoodie sweatshirt is the essential midlayer, complete with a stretchy-soft merino wool blend that keeps your core warm and wicks moisture. The HyFi double-jersey knit lends additional warmth in cold temps, and the articulated hood provides cozy coverage.
- Itch-free merino wool is temperature regulating, moisture wicking and odor resistant
- Semi form fitted
- HyFi double jersey knit is warm and insulating
- Zip chest pocket with Durawelt finish
- Articulated hood with clean finish binding
- Articulated elbows with engineered thumbholes and clean finish binding at sleeve opening

Specs
Specs about SmartWool PhD HyFi Hoodie Sweatshirt - Merino Wool, Full Zip (For Women)
- Base layer weight: Midweight
- Long sleeves
- Closure: Zipper
- Length: 24" (based on size small)
- Fabric: 64% merino wool, 36% nylon
- Lining: 100% polyester (pockets)
- Care: Machine wash, tumble dry

Sizing
Smartwool Womens Size Chart
Size | XS | S | M | L | XL |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
USA Size | 2 | 4 - 6 | 8 - 10 | 12 - 14 | 16 |
Bust | 32 - 33 | 34 - 35 | 36 - 38 | 39 - 40 | 41 - 42 |
Waist | 24 - 25 | 26 - 27 | 28 - 30 | 31 - 32 | 33 - 34 |
High Hip | 31 - 32 | 33 - 34 | 35 - 36 | 37 - 38 | 39 - 40 |
Hip | 35 - 36 | 37 - 38 | 39 - 40 | 41 - 42 | 43 - 44 |
Note: Measurements are in inches.
